Giants’ Hunter Strickland out 6-8 weeks after injuring hand punching door

Hunter Strickland apparently never bothered to learn Crash Davis’ first lesson: If you’re going to throw a punch, never use your pitching hand.

San Francisco Giants manager Bruce Bochy told reporters on Tuesday that Strickland will miss 6-8 weeks after breaking his pitching hand. Strickland apparently punched a door after blowing a save on Monday night and needs surgery.

Hunter Strickland punched a door after coming out of game last night. He fractured his pitching hand and is having surgery. Out at least six to eight weeks.

— Alex Pavlovic (@PavlovicNBCS) June 19, 2018

The 29-year-old reliever allowed three runs on three hits and two walks in the 9th inning on Monday. He blew a 4-2 lead and took the loss in the Giants’ 5-4 defeat to the Marlins. Strickland had been sharp until Monday, but his ERA jumped from 2.01 to 2.84 after the poor outing.

Strickland has developed a reputation for being a bit of a hot head on the mound.

Tony Watson and Sam Dyson could handle 9th inning duties for the Giants while Strickland is out.
